I work out kind of a lot these days. I am burning between 500 and 900 calories 6 days week in my work outs which consist of running (logging about 10-12 miles a week), sprints (2-3 times a week), and all of the WEIGHTLIFTING. Last time around I utilized mostly machines, this time around I'm going with free weights which has proven to be more difficult, but also more rewarding (isn't that how it goes?).
